Decent Documentary to Reveal the Inside of Horse Racing
This decently made HBO documentary reveals the inside of one of the most popular and profitable sports in the US: Horse Racing. It covers the terrible labor conditions that riders have to suffer, including the weight control that forces them to keep "heaving," and the power structure that the management and horse owners exploit the jocks, who can't negotiate on collective bargaining without a union.
Because the documentary exclusively focuses on the issues directly related to the sports, it may not gain the mass appeal as Hoop Dreams, whose argument expands to sociopolitical concerns, has done. But it will fulfill its goal, to trigger the insiders' and fans' awareness, and hopefully will bring the entire sports environment to next stage.
